Test results of automatic target recognition of IR images are described. They are mainly based on template matching techniques and synthetic discriminant functions filters are adopted to increase the robustness of the method and to reduce computational load. Extensive tests are performed with a number of different scenarios and image noise levels. Dedicated refinements and operative adjustments to traditional approaches are implemented and described. The work has been originated with digitally generated target databases and proceeds with real IR images.
